- Zürich, Switzerland
Nexxiot AG from Zurich, Switzerland, is a driver of the digital logistics of tomorrow. The company’s goal is to enable a five percent reduction in global CO2 emissions by increasing cargo transport efficiency and eliminating waste caused by empty runs and inefficient routes. To achieve this, the company empowers its customers to leverage the power of their data with cutting-edge technology. Therefore, Nexxiot provides an integrated solution to track, find and protect cargo from over 160 countries around the globe and across 450 network roaming partners to ensure trust, security, and efficiency. Data from more than 4 billion travelled kilometers is stored in Nexxiot’s dedicated logistics cloud. Employees from over 19 countries contribute to the success of the company. In addition to its headquarters in Switzerland, Nexxiot operates in Germany, the USA and is pursuing a global growth strategy. For more information, visit www.nexxiot.com
We are expanding our team and looking for a Data Engineer / Architect who will work on collecting, storing, processing, and analyzing huge sets of data. The primary focus will be on choosing optimal solutions to use for these purposes, then maintaining, deploying, and monitoring them. You will also be responsible for integrating them with the architecture used across Nexxiot.
- Selecting and integrating Big Data tools and frameworks required to provide requested capabilities.
- Implementing ETL processes.
- Monitoring performance and advising necessary infrastructure and architectural changes.
- Defining data retention policies.
Who you are:
- You like to solve data problems and further develop them into production grade systems.
- You have a profound knowledge in the area of data processing and data infrastructure.
- You are analytically smart. You are comfortable with data and can use it to make decisions.
- You are business smart. You see direct line from technical expertise to produce excellence to business success and understand the value of all three.
- At least 4 years of practical experience as software engineer in the area of big-data processing preferably with a strong AWS background.
- Considerable experience with Big Data Machine Learning toolkits, such as AWS Elastic Map Reduce, Mahout, SparkML.
- Experience with building stream-processing systems, using solutions such as Amazon Kinesis, Kafka Stream processing, Storm or Spark-Streaming.
- Experience with NoSQL databases, such as DynamoDB, HBase, Cassandra.
- Experience with AWS public cloud and container-based systems like Docker and Kubernetes.
- Considerable programming experience in Python and Java.
- Ability to speak and write English fluently.
Tools and Technologies:
You have experience with, respectively you are interested in learning and improving your skills on the following technologies and tools:
- Data infrastructure technologies with focus on AWS based solutions (S3, DynamoDB, RedShift, Hadoop, …).
- Machine Learning technologies and services with focus on AWS based solutions (SageMaker, Jupyter Notebook, …)
- Analytics technologies and services with focus on AWS based solutions (Athena, DataPipeline, Elastic Map Reduce, …)
- DynamoDB, PostgreSQL and PostGIS respectively GIS
- Stream processing with Apache Kafka
- Docker, Kubernetes • Unix Shell (Bash), Python, Java and Kotlin.
- JIRA, Git, GitLab, Bitbucket, Confluence, Slack
This role is designed to be based in Zurich hence it would be great if have a valid work permit or being eligible to work in CH.
We would also like to invite you to apply for this position regardless of your age, gender, or religion (or whatever might hold you back). We believe and embrace the advantage of a diverse culture at Nexxiot. Only with accepting everyone who they are, we can be at our best and drive Nexxiot to success!
Our HR and hiring team are very much looking forward to receiving your CV via our career portal that we finally get to know you a bit better!
We do not consider CVs from agencies.